Book Group Open House
Thursday, October 9th at 7:30pm
Like to read? Want to meet new people? Come to our annual Book Group Open House!

We'll be forming new groups and assigning people to lead the groups. Here's the deal: You meet once a month with your group on a date you all agree on. Then, you all pick from a choice of 3 books to read for the following month and then discuss. Each member of the group will get to host a meeting. It's great fun and a terrific way to have a more intelligent conversation when your day has been a little mindless!

For those of you not familiar with Casual Gourmet, this is how it works: CG coordinators will plan a themed menu, coordinate with the hosts and provide participants with the recipes. Each participant prepares one part of the themed menu and brings it to the home of the host where the meal is shared. At the end of the meal, the total cost of the meal is divided evenly between all of the participants. Typically, each shared dinner will have 8-10 participants.
